@font-face{font-family:FiraSans-Regular;font-style:normal;font-weight:400;src:url(/assets/font/firasans/FiraSans-Regular.woff2)format("woff2")}@font-face{font-family:FiraSans-Medium;font-style:normal;font-weight:500;src:url(/assets/font/firasans/FiraSans-Medium.woff2)format("woff2")}@font-face{font-family:SourceSans3-Regular;font-style:normal;font-weight:400;src:url(/assets/font/sourcesans3/SourceSans3-Regular.woff2)format("woff2")}@font-face{font-family:SourceSans3-Semibold;font-style:normal;font-weight:600;src:url(/assets/font/sourcesans3/SourceSans3-Semibold.woff2)format("woff2")}:root{--header-height:94px}.form{width:100%;max-width:583px}.form-content{flex-direction:column;justify-content:flex-start;align-items:stretch;width:100%;display:flex}.form__title{text-align:center;margin:0 0 34px}.form__item{flex-direction:column;justify-content:flex-start;align-items:flex-start;width:100%;margin:0 0 24px;display:flex;position:relative}.form__item.-info{margin-bottom:50px}.form__item.-parent-invalid .form__requirement{opacity:1;visibility:visible}.form__item.-parent-invalid .form__file{border:1px solid #cf0024}.form__label{color:#5c5e62;font-feature-settings:"kern" 1;font-kerning:normal;letter-spacing:.44px;flex-direction:row;justify-content:flex-start;align-items:flex-start;width:100%;margin:0 0 8px;padding:0 50px 0 0;font-family:SourceSans3-Semibold;font-size:1rem;font-style:normal;font-weight:600;line-height:1.5rem;display:flex}.form__input.-invalid{border:1px solid #cf0024}.form__input.-upload{opacity:0;width:0;height:0;position:absolute;top:0;left:0}.form__select.-invalid,.form__textarea.-invalid{border:1px solid #cf0024}.form__requirement{opacity:0;visibility:hidden;color:#cf0024;font-feature-settings:"kern" 1;font-kerning:normal;letter-spacing:-.01px;flex-direction:row;justify-content:flex-start;align-items:flex-start;font-family:SourceSans3-Regular;font-size:.8125rem;font-style:normal;font-weight:400;line-height:1.3rem;display:flex;position:absolute;bottom:68px;right:0}.form__requirement.-textarea{bottom:108px}.form__campaigns{flex-direction:row;place-content:flex-start;display:flex}.form__campaigns__input{width:0;height:0;margin:0;display:none}.form__campaigns__input:checked~.form__campaigns__box:before{opacity:1}.form__campaigns__box{cursor:pointer;background-color:#fff;border:1px solid #e1e6e9;flex-direction:row;flex-shrink:0;justify-content:center;align-items:center;width:40px;height:40px;margin:0 20px 0 0;display:flex}.form__campaigns__box:before{content:"";opacity:0;background-image:url(/assets/svg/icon-tick-blue.svg);background-position:50%;background-repeat:no-repeat;background-size:21px;flex-direction:row;justify-content:flex-start;align-items:flex-start;width:21px;height:14px;transition:opacity .2s;display:flex}.form__campaigns__text{color:#5c5e62;font-feature-settings:"kern" 1;font-kerning:normal;letter-spacing:.41px;padding:0 20px 0 0;font-family:SourceSans3-Regular;font-size:.9375rem;font-style:normal;font-weight:400;line-height:1.25rem}.form__campaigns__text a{text-decoration:underline}.form__campaigns.-parent-invalid .form__campaigns__box{border:1px solid #cf0024}.form__campaigns.-parent-invalid .form-item__requirement{display:none}.form__information p{color:#5c5e62;font-feature-settings:"kern" 1;font-kerning:normal;letter-spacing:.36px;text-align:center;font-family:SourceSans3-Regular;font-size:.8125rem;font-style:normal;font-weight:400;line-height:1rem}.form__information p a{color:#5c5e62;font-family:SourceSans3-Semibold;font-weight:600;transition:color .3s}.form__information p a:hover{color:#000}.form__file{background-color:#f1f5f7;border:1px solid #e1e6e9;flex-direction:row;justify-content:flex-start;align-items:center;width:100%;height:60px;padding:10px;display:flex}.form__file__btn{color:#fff;font-feature-settings:"kern" 1;font-kerning:normal;letter-spacing:.46px;cursor:pointer;background-color:#b6bcbf;flex-direction:row;flex-shrink:0;justify-content:center;align-items:center;width:68px;height:40px;margin:0 20px 0 0;font-family:SourceSans3-Regular;font-size:1rem;font-style:normal;font-weight:400;line-height:1.6rem;transition:color .3s ease-out,background-color .3s ease-out;display:flex}.form__file__btn:hover{background-color:#9ca3a7}.form__file__content{color:#5c5e62;font-feature-settings:"kern" 1;font-kerning:normal;letter-spacing:.44px;flex-direction:column;justify-content:flex-start;align-items:flex-start;font-family:SourceSans3-Regular;font-size:1rem;font-weight:400;line-height:1.25rem;display:flex}.form__file__info{font-feature-settings:"kern" 1;font-kerning:normal;font-size:.6875rem;line-height:.875rem}.form__file.-valid{border:2px dashed #000}.form__button{flex-direction:row;justify-content:center;align-items:center;margin:0 0 16px;display:flex}.form__button.-career{margin-top:26px}.contact .content-wrapper{padding:0}.contact__image{flex-direction:row;justify-content:flex-start;align-items:flex-start;width:100%;padding:60px 0 0;display:flex}.contact__image img{width:100%;height:auto}.contact__company,.contact__info{flex:1}.contact__address{flex-direction:column;gap:3rem;width:100%;padding:24px;display:flex}.contact__address p{line-height:1.7rem}.contact__address a{color:#5c5e62}.contact__headquarters{flex-direction:column;justify-content:flex-start;align-items:stretch;width:100%;padding:0 24px 65px;display:flex}.contact__headquarters__item{background-color:#fff;border:1px solid #e1e6e9;flex-direction:column;justify-content:flex-start;align-items:stretch;margin:0 0 14px;padding:30px 20px;display:flex}.contact__headquarters__content{flex-direction:column;flex-grow:1;justify-content:flex-start;align-items:stretch;display:flex}.contact__headquarters__title{margin:0 0 4px}.contact__headquarters__sub-title{color:#5c5e62;font-feature-settings:"kern" 1;font-kerning:normal;letter-spacing:.5px;margin:0 0 5px;font-size:1rem;line-height:1.1875rem}.contact__headquarters__info{flex-direction:column;flex-grow:1;justify-content:flex-start;align-items:stretch;display:flex}.contact__headquarters__address{flex-direction:column;justify-content:flex-start;align-items:flex-start;display:flex}.contact__headquarters__phone{flex-direction:column;justify-content:flex-start;align-items:flex-start;margin:13px 0 0;display:flex}.contact__headquarters__phone-text{color:#5c5e62;font-feature-settings:"kern" 1;font-kerning:normal;font-size:1rem;font-style:normal;line-height:1.375rem}.contact__headquarters__button{margin:25px 0 0}.contact-form{background-color:#f1f5f7;padding:60px 0}.contact-form__content{align-items:center}@media only screen and (width<=1023px){:root{--header-height:52px}}@media only screen and (width>=768px){.form__item{margin:0 0 34px}.form__item.-info{margin-bottom:60px}.form__label{padding:0}.form__requirement.-textarea{bottom:128px}.form__campaigns__text{padding:0 50px 0 0}.form__information{padding:0 20px}.form__file__btn{margin:0 35px 0 0}.form__button{margin:0 0 27px}.contact__headquarters__sub-title{font-feature-settings:"kern" 1;font-kerning:normal;font-size:1.125rem;line-height:1.25rem}.contact__headquarters__phone-text{font-feature-settings:"kern" 1;font-kerning:normal;font-size:1.125rem;line-height:1.5rem}.contact-form{padding:115px 0 125px}}@media only screen and (width>=1024px){.form-content{opacity:0;transition:opacity .5s cubic-bezier(.35,.46,.29,1.07),transform .5s cubic-bezier(.35,.46,.29,1.07);transform:translateY(20px)}.form-content.-done{opacity:1;transform:translateY(0)}.page-header .content-wrapper{padding-bottom:60px}.contact__image{opacity:0;margin:-60px 0 0;padding:0;transition:opacity .5s cubic-bezier(.35,.46,.29,1.07),transform .5s cubic-bezier(.35,.46,.29,1.07);transform:translateY(20px)}.contact__image.-done{opacity:1;transform:translateY(0)}.contact__company{border-right:1px solid #e1e6e9}.contact__address{opacity:0;flex-direction:row;justify-content:space-between;padding:65px 0 85px;transition:opacity .5s cubic-bezier(.35,.46,.29,1.07) .1s,transform .5s cubic-bezier(.35,.46,.29,1.07) .1s;transform:translateY(20px)}.contact__address.-done{opacity:1;transform:translateY(0)}.contact__headquarters{padding:0 0 106px}.contact__headquarters__item{opacity:0;flex-direction:row;justify-content:space-between;align-items:center;min-height:140px;padding:18px 40px;transition:opacity .5s cubic-bezier(.35,.46,.29,1.07) .1s,transform .5s cubic-bezier(.35,.46,.29,1.07) .1s;transform:translateY(20px)}.contact__headquarters__item.-done{opacity:1;transform:translateY(0)}.contact__headquarters__title{margin:0 0 7px}.contact__headquarters__info{flex-direction:row;justify-content:space-between;align-items:flex-start}.contact__headquarters__address{width:57%}.contact__headquarters__phone{width:34%;margin:0}.contact__headquarters__button{margin:0}}